 What's the Price for the 2025 Audi Q6 e-tron?

The starting MSRP of the 2025 Audi Q6 e-tron is $63,800. *

 How Many MPGe Does the 2025 Audi Q6 e-tron Get?

The 2025 Audi Q6 e-tron is capable of achieving 112 MPGe in the city and 96 MPGe on the highway. **

 What's the Charging Time for the 2025 Audi Q6 e-tron?

The 2025 Audi Q6 e-tron is capable of being charged from 10% to 80% in about 22 minutes at a public DC fast charger. 1

 What's New for the 2025 Audi Q6 e-tron?

Audi is introducing the 2025 Audi Q6 e-tron, a captivating addition to the SUV lineup. This electric vehicle, featuring an all-electric powertrain, shares similar dimensions to the top-selling Q5 while embracing a thoroughly contemporary design.

The new Q6 e-tron proudly exhibits Audi's iconic design elements. Its exterior boasts clean lines and sleek contours, enhanced by layered, angled accents along the sides. The front fascia highlights the classic Audi grille with a glossy finish and a linear pattern, complemented by dynamically angled front air inlets and bumper. The headlights, sporting a miniature LED bulb design, contribute to the vehicle's distinctive allure. Noteworthy features include pinwheel-type headlights, a hands-free liftgate, and a panoramic sunroof.

Beneath its refined exterior, this crossover SUV employs an 800-volt architecture and an advanced battery, providing a range of up to 321 miles on a full charge. Powered by a single electric motor, the base Q6 e-tron model offers 322 horsepower. The base Q6 e-tron achieves a zero-to-60 time of 6.3 seconds. The Q6 e-tron quattro has all-wheel drive and a robust dual-motor powertrain system generating 456 horsepower. The Q6 e-tron quattro achieves a zero-to-60 time of 4.9 seconds.

Step into the 2025 Q6 e-tron to immerse yourself in Audi's reimagined dashboard design, offering a glimpse into the future of automotive interiors. Optional features include a 10.9-inch passenger-side display screen for on-the-go entertainment, driven by a cutting-edge Android-based infotainment system. The centerpiece is a 14.5-inch OLED display screen seamlessly integrated into a larger, curved housing, accompanied by an 11.9-inch digital display for the driver's instruments. Additional amenities encompass a Bang & Olufsen advanced sound system, AI voice controls, a head-up display, dynamic ambient lighting, a navigation system with ambient lighting, sustainable materials, Adaptive Driving Assistant Plus, rear parking assistance, a driver-distraction warning, a drowsy driver alert, a lane departure warning, automatic front emergency braking, and more.
